About RITRIT: a nonprofit startup

In 2018, after graduating from HEC Entrepreneurs, we created RITRIT with a desire: to find a way to bring beautiful, renewing experiences to life by making the doors of abbeys and monasteries in France and around the world more accessible.

Our goal? Build the leading spiritual retreat booking platform

Today, RITRIT has more than 160 partner abbeys, monasteries, and spiritual centers and facilitates over 8,000 reservations per month.

We are a unique entity: a nonprofit startup rooted in the Church, we established a partnership in 2021 with the Collège des Bernardins.

Our team: a director, a CTO (Chief Technical Officer), and a CCO (Chief Commercial Officer) responsible for growth and Customer Success + a communications manager (media/social networks) + an intern who handles 360-degree missions across each department.
